Launches and refunds
After the target is reached, opening runs in a separate executor transaction. The system finds a 9999-suffix token address and the executor submits the opening transaction, so reaching the target and opening may not finish together. Once the token and V3 pool are created, participants claim tokens in proportion to their valid contributions to the total fundraising target. The executor submits the opening transaction only when its maximum Gas cost is at most 0.005 ETH; above that limit it waits and retries.
Valid contributions can be refunded if the target is missed at expiry or the project remains unlaunched seven days after reaching it. Refunds return the contributed quantity of the base asset; ETH projects offer ETH refunds through the page. They include any fundraising fee portion still held in valid contribution escrow, but exclude the creation fee, consumed Gas and payments diverted to the platform without allocation. Request refunds through the page using the wallet that made the contribution.
